Courses
My Coursework
Currently, this page is a simple list of all the courses I've taken so far, seperated by subject and then chronologically. Ideally, when I find the time, I'll amend the list with a collection of posts describe my opinions about the class and how I found it as an experience.
Major Related Coursework
Fall 2025 (current)
- CS 544: Big Data Systems
- MATH 632: Stochastic Processes
- Teaching🍎: TA for CS354: Machine Organization and Programming
- Research🔬: mechanizing proofs of equivalence for progress related non-interference definitions
Spring 2025
- CS 642: Information Security
- CS 640: Computer Networks
- CS 541: Theory and Algorithms in Data Science
- CS 502: Theory and Practice in Computer Science Education
- Teaching🍎: Peer Tutor @ Computer Science Learning Center
- Research🔬: exploring properties of different formalizations of progress related non-interference in deterministic programs
Fall 2024
- CS 537: Operating Systems
- CS 564: Database Management Systems
- CS 704: Principles of Programming Languages
- CS 839: Systems Verification
Spring 2024
- CS 536: Compilers
- CS 577: Algorithms
- CS 639: Parallel & Throughput-Optimized Programming
- MATH 521: Analysis I
Fall 2023
- CS 354: Machine Organization and Programming
- MATH 431: Theory of Probability
Pre-College ~ Dual Enrollment
- (FA '22) CS 400: Programming III (Data Structures)
- (SU '22) CS 252: Introduction to Computer Engineering
- (SP '22) CS 300 : Programming II
- (SP '23) MATH 341: Linear Algebra
- (FA '22) MATH 234: Calculus - Functions of Several Variables
- (SU '22) MATH 240: Discrete Mathematics
General Coursework
- (SP '24) CLASSICS270: Classical Mythology
- (FA '24) PHILO 241: Introduction to Ethics
- (SP '24) ASIAN 357: Japanese Ghost Stories
- (FA '23) SPANISH 204: Fourth Semester Spanish